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 (5 oz) can sustainably caught tuna (packed in water)
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t
  • 1/2 cup celery, chopped
  • 1/4 cup red onion, finely diced
  • 1/4 cup dill pickles, chopped
  • 2 tbsp fresh dill, chopped (or 1 tbsp dried dill)
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Drain the canned tuna thoroughly and flake it into a large mixing bowl.
  2. Finely chop the celery and red onion; add them to the bowl along with the chopped dill pickles.
  3. Mix in Greek yogurt, lemon juice,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  4. Chill the salad in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to let flavors meld.
  5. Serve on its own or as a filling in sandwiches.
